The company principally serves as the parent of Arizona Public Service, Arizona’s largest and longest-serving electric utility. With Arizona growing in population like gangbusters, that means more utility customers, higher revenue, higher profit, and higher – you guessed it – dividends. 5 Best Canadian Utility Stocks. 1. Fortis. Summary: With headquarters in St.John’s, Newfoundland, Fortis is a Canadian-based regulated electric and gas utility holding company. Utility Stocks. Historically Utility stocks (including electric utilites, gas utilities and water utilities) have provided a way for a conservative investor to not only garner a reasonable dividend, but have an opportunity to secure a capital gain on the share price. Dec 27, 2022 · Top Utility Stock #10: Portland General Electric Company (POR) 5-year expected annual returns: 11.1%. Portland General Electric is an electric utility based in Portland, Oregon. The company is on the smaller side, as it provides electricity to nearly 900,000 customers and 2 million residents in 51 cities. Brookfield Infrastructure Partners L.P. (NYSE:BIP) is a bit different from the other utility stocks. It owns and operates a diversified portfolio of infrastructure assets, including those in utilities, transport, energy, communications, and sustainable resources sectors.
